Course Code and Title: CSCC01H3 Introduction to Software Engineering
Course Description: Introduction to software development methodologies with an emphasis on agile development methods appropriate for rapidly-moving projects. Basic software development infrastructure; requirements elicitation and tracking; prototyping; basic project management; basic UML; introduction to software architecture; design patterns; testing.
Lecture Section: LEC01: MON 1-3pm
Course Enrollment (est.): 80
Number of Positions (est.): One
Qualifications: Previous teaching experience as the instructor of a Computer Science course at the 3rd-year university level or higher (required). Previous teaching as Instructor for CSCC01H3 or equivalent (desirable).
Duties: All normal duties related to the design and teaching of an in-person university credit course, including preparation and delivery of course content; development, administration and marking of assignments, tests and exams; calculation and submission of grades; submission of a deferred exam; holding regular office hours; supervising TAs assigned to course.
Estimated TA Support (Hours): 65 hours per tutorial.
Sessional dates of appointment: January 6 - April 30, 2025
